So what makes the One Touch various from the Fizzi? Both inserting the carbonating cylinder and the water bottle need that you follow the exact very same treatment as with the Fizzi, and this maker likewise only takes 1 L-sized bottles. The One Touch requires electrical energy to operate because it boasts 3 buttons, each pre-programmed for different levels of carbonation.
The 2nd setting is the average 10-second burst that many people will stick to on average. It delivers a carbonated drink virtually identical to the one produced by the Fizzi or other soda makers. The third and last button provides a higher level of carbonation by firing for about 15 seconds prior to ceasing.
Generally, the One Touch offers greater predetermined levels of soda personalization for a somewhat greater asking price. The major difference in between these two water bottle types is their material. the Aqua Fizz only accepts glass carafe water bottles that hold 620 m, L of fluid. These glass carafes are dishwashing machine safe, making them a lot easier to clean than their plastic equivalents. Soda, Stream makers work best when you carbonate regular water that hasn't yet blended with flavorings or other additives. It's simpler to carbonate the water efficiently this way. When you're completed carbonating your water, you can add pieces of fruit to infuse some light flavor or mix the carbonated water with a little but focused quantity of another beverage.
